Fuel Cell Stocks to Watch:
Several companies are at the forefront of the fuel cell revolution, leading the charge in research, development, and commercialization. Here are some of the key players:
- Plug Power (PLUG): A leading provider of fuel cell solutions for various applications, including material handling, transportation, and stationary power.
- Ballard Power Systems (BLDP): A global leader in fuel cell technology with a focus on clean transportation solutions, primarily for commercial vehicles and buses.
- Bloom Energy (BE): Specializes in solid oxide fuel cells (SOFC) for stationary power generation, offering reliable and clean energy solutions for businesses and utilities.
- FuelCell Energy (FCEL): A provider of fuel cell solutions for power generation, particularly in the energy sector, offering clean and reliable energy solutions for various applications.

What are Fuel Cells?
Fuel cells are electrochemical devices that convert chemical energy directly into electrical energy through a chemical reaction between a fuel (typically hydrogen) and an oxidant (typically oxygen).
How Fuel Cells Work:
- Hydrogen Fuel: Hydrogen gas is supplied to the fuel cell.
- Electrochemical Reaction: Hydrogen molecules are split into hydrogen ions (protons) and electrons. The protons pass through a membrane, while the electrons travel through an external circuit, generating electricity.
- Oxygen: Oxygen reacts with the electrons and protons at the cathode, producing water as a byproduct.

Types of Fuel Cells:
There are several types of fuel cells, each with its unique characteristics:
| Type | Description |
| ------------------ | --------------------------------------------------------------------------------------------------------------------------------------- |
| Proton Exchange Membrane (PEM) | Most common type, used in automotive applications and stationary power generation, operates at relatively low temperatures. |
| Alkaline Fuel Cell (AFC) | Typically used in space applications, operates at moderate temperatures and has high efficiency. |
| Phosphoric Acid Fuel Cell (PAFC) | Suited for stationary power generation, operates at moderate temperatures and has high reliability. |
| Solid Oxide Fuel Cell (SOFC) | Operates at high temperatures, offering high efficiency and can utilize various fuels, including natural gas. |
| Molten Carbonate Fuel Cell (MCFC) | Operates at high temperatures, can utilize various fuels, and has high efficiency but is still under development. |

Q2: What are some of the biggest challenges facing the fuel cell industry?
A2: The fuel cell industry faces several challenges, including:
- Cost Reduction: Fuel cell technology is still relatively expensive compared to traditional energy sources, and achieving significant cost reductions is crucial for wider adoption.
- Hydrogen Infrastructure: The development of a robust hydrogen infrastructure, including production, storage, and distribution networks, is essential for the widespread adoption of fuel cell technology.
- Public Awareness: Raising public awareness about fuel cell technology and its benefits is crucial for fostering broader acceptance and demand.
